#ba2923 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ba2923 is composed of 72.9% red, 16.1%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78% magenta, 81.2%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 2.4 degrees, a saturation of 68.3% and a lightness of 43.3%. #ba2923 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5246 with #750000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#ba2923
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040101 is the darkest color, while #fdf3f3 is the lightest one.
